Job Summary:

Under the direction of the ILS Manager, the Direct Support Professional (DSP) ILS, is responsible to perform various services as directed based on the individual's specific support plan. Direct Support Professionals in ILS may provide services to the extent they are trained. Services may include but are not limited to assisting in maintaining a clean, safe living environment, meal preparation and assisting in the activities of daily living, etc.

Duties/Responsibilities:

DSP is to be able to read, write, acknowledge and adhere to all Vista Care policies and procedures.

Provides support based on the Independent Living Service Plan which may include Activities of Daily Living (ADLs)- Meals, bathing, dressing, grooming, work, recreational, social and leisure and/or Instrumental Activities of Daily Living (IADL) which may include managing money, shopping, telephone use, cleanliness of personal property, preparing meals appropriate for dietary needs, and community integration.

Responsible for performing various daily cares

May perform medically oriented tasks (based on completed training)

Responsible for managing challenging behaviors based on management plan and support plan

Demonstrates reliability and dependability in reporting for scheduled shifts

Respects the rights of individuals served, including being familiar with Individual Rights and ensuring a supervisor is informed of any issues related to the rights of those served with a sense of urgency.

Acts as an advocate for individuals supported and served, ensuring they are treated with dignity and respect at all times.

Maintains professional boundaries at all times with individuals served, guardians, other team members, etc.

Demonstrates ethical behavior and adherence to confidentiality and HIPAA laws

Relate to those served with a caring and professional attitude and shows respect to them and other team members in every interaction.

Demonstrates positive communication in all interactions and initiates services. Treats individuals in an age appropriate manner with dignity and respect.

Provides support to each individual assigned and delivers services as directed and per the Independent Living Service Plan. Responds appropriately to unapproved requests from the individual.

Working Conditions/Physical Requirements:

Prompt and regular attendance is a requirement.

Ability to lift at least fifty (50) pounds on a routine basis to assist with individuals supported.

Ability to bend, twist, lift, reach and assist individuals supported with their movements including their ability to stand up.

Required to work in residential home settings

The possibility of exposure to blood borne pathogens exists if universal precautions are not followed. May require use of personal protective equipment.

May require working under stressful conditions at times and handling emergencies.

This position will interact with individuals who are intellectually and developmentally disabled and may be frail or confused and have the potential for verbal or physical aggression.

Will have a high degree of contact with individuals and other personnel who support the individual.
